Algorithm-LossyCount

Lossy-Counting is an approximate frequency counting algorithm proposed by Manku and Motwani in 2002. This module is a Perl implementation of it.

You can count items in data stream which the size is unknown or very large, with small errors and relatively low memory footprint.

Example

#!/usr/bin/env perl

use strict;
use warnings;
use Algorithm::LossyCount;

my @samples = qw/a b a c d f a a d b b c a a .../;

my $counter = Algorithm::LossyCount->new(max_error_ratio => 0.005);
$counter->add_sample($_) for @samples;

my $frequencies = $counter->frequencies;
say $frequencies->{a};  # Approximate freq. of 'a'.
say $frequencies->{b};  # Approximate freq. of 'b'.
...

Reference

Manku, Gurmeet Singh, and Rajeev Motwani. "Approximate frequency counts over data streams." Proceedings of the 28th international conference on Very Large Data Bases. VLDB Endowment, 2002.
